WebJan 25, 2024 · Place your clothing on a flat, smooth surface and ensure there are no wrinkles or folds where you will be stamping. Place your stamp on your clothing and firmly press down on the top of your self-inking stamp body to create an impression. Allow your stamp impression ample time to dry before washing or folding your clothes.
